Jer, projectors are the bulb housings that are made specifically for HID lights. They have a special design and lens quality to them so the HID light beam is more focused. Regular headlight housings are made to intensify and spread the light out that is emitting from the stock halogen bulb since their brightness is comparatively weak. When you put a bright HID lightbulb in a stock halogen light housing, it can really blast a huge amount of light all over the place where it is distracting to oncoming drivers. It's illegal to put HID bulbs in a stock OEM housing that wasn't made for HIDs, although many, many people get away with it.
